Instructions

For the Chocolate Bars:

  • Line an 8x8 inch cake pan with parchment paper and put aside.
  • Chop all of the nuts and place them in a bowl with the pumpkin and sunflower seeds.
  • In a separate microwave-safe bowl, melt the chocolate in 30-second bursts in the microwave, or you could melt it on a stove top using a double boiler.
  • Once the chocolate is melted completely, add the almond butter, sticky sweetener, and coconut oil and stir using a whisk until the coconut oil is completely melted and distributed evenly throughout the chocolate.
  • Once it is evenly distributed, pour the chocolate mix over the nut and seed mix and stir until very well incorporated and all of the nuts and seeds are well covered.
  • Place the entire mixture into the lined slice pan and put in the freezer for 30 minutes to half an hour until completely set.
  • Take out of the freezer and slice into 20 squares.

For the Chocolate Glaze:

  • Add all ingredients to your microwave-safe bowl and microwave on medium for 30 seconds. Stir the ingredients and repeat. Continue doing this until you reach your desired consistency- usually 1½- 2 minutes total.
  • Dip each bar into the glaze.
  • Cool the keto chocolate bars until the glaze sets, about 30 minutes, then serve.
  • Store the bars in the fridge for up to 10 days or freeze for up to a month, maybe longer.
